Background
Sewage is the effluent from life and production that is contaminated to some extent. The water which loses the original use function is called sewage for short. Mainly used water in life, which contains more organic matters and is easy to treat. Sewage may be defined as a waste-laden liquid or water mixed with ground water, surface water, snow storms, etc. discharged from residential, institutional, commercial or industrial areas from the point of view of the source of the sewage. Sewage is classified into many categories, and there are many techniques and processes for reducing the environmental impact of sewage accordingly. Therefore, while reducing the amount of wastewater, the need to detect the components of the wastewater requires that the wastewater be first sampled by a worker.
But because the inside impurity that exists of sewage is many, current sewage sampling device is difficult to quick effectual its filtration after gathering sewage sample, and then leads to follow-up sewage composition to detect inaccurately.

Wherein, the sealing cover 2 is provided with a sealing gasket 3, and the back of the sealing cover 2 is fixedly connected with a handle 4
In the embodiment, the sealing cover 2 can be closed by using the handle 4, and the sealing gasket 3 ensures the tightness of the groove 5, so that the pollution caused by the spilled sewage during filtering is avoided; when the filter box 10 and the collecting box 18 need to be cleaned, the handle 4 is used for opening the sealing cover 2, and the convenience of cleaning the sampling device is improved.
Wherein, the inner wall of the filter box 10 is provided with a diversion trench 14.
In this embodiment, the filtered sewage is drained into the collection box 18 through the diversion trench 14 to be collected uniformly.
Wherein, the bottom of the filter box 10 is provided with a retaining buckle 15, the front of the filter box 10 is provided with a notch 16, and the inner cavity of the notch 16 is fixedly connected with a holding rod 17.
In this embodiment, impurity after the filtration has been stayed in second rose box 12, utilizes the holding rod 17 in notch 16 alright take out rose box 10 from recess 5, and rotatory fender is detained 15, takes out second rose box 12 from second recess 11, alright handle impurity after the internal filtration, has improved the convenience of this sampling device clearance, has realized the purpose that impurity collected in unison after filtering.
Wherein, the top of the filter box 10 is provided with a collecting box 18, and the front surface of the collecting box 18 is provided with a second notch 24.
Wherein, the inner wall of the groove 5 is provided with a sliding chute 21, the inner cavity of the sliding chute 21 is provided with a sliding block 22, and the sliding block 22 is fixedly connected with the collecting box 18.
Wherein the front of the collecting box 18 is provided with a scale 23.
In this embodiment, the volume of sewage after filtering can be observed through scale 23 to the sewage detection in the later stage of being convenient for carries out on average the branch appearance in collecting box 18, utilizes second notch 24 alright take collecting box 18 in recess 5 under the effect of spout 21 and slider 22 out, alright collect sewage to this has improved the convenience that the sewage was collected after filtering, the volume of sewage after filtering through scale 23.
Wherein, the outer wall of the cross rod 19 is provided with a protective pad 20, and the right side of the supporting leg 25 is fixedly connected with a second cross rod 26.
